RABBIT-THEME-MANAGER(1) rabbit-theme-manager RABBIT-THEME-MANAGER(1)NAME
rabbit-theme-manager - Theme browser for Rabbit
SYNOPSIS
rabbit-theme-manager [options] [COMMAND]
DESCRIPTION
[COMMAND] is one of them: [generate, browse] (generate)
-I, --include [PATH]
Add [PATH] to load path.
--startup-theme [THEME]
Show [THEME] when startup. ()
-w, --width [WIDTH]
Set window width to [WIDTH]. (600)
-h, --height [HEIGHT]
Set window height to [HEIGHT]. (400)
-S, --size [WIDTH],[HEIGHT]
Set window width and height to [WIDTH] and [HEIGHT]. (600,400)
--theme-doc-dir [DIR]
Specify theme document directory as [DIR].
--locales [LOC1,LOC2,...]
Specify target locales as [LOC1,LOC2,...]. ([en, ja, fr])
Common options
--locale-dir=DIR
Specify locale dir as [DIR]. (auto)
--logger-type=TYPE
Specify logger type as [TYPE]. Select from [stderr, gui]. (STDERR)
--log-level=LEVEL
Specify log level as [LEVEL]. Select from [debug, info, warning, error, fatal, unknown]. (info)
--help Show this message.
--version
Show version.
